About Echinopsis oxygona

Echinopsis oxygona is one of the most distinctive cactuss in the Cactaceae family. Its origin is in Andean South America (Argentina, Bolivia, Peru). It stands out for globose or columnar body with marked ribs, a peculiarity that has fascinated botanists and enthusiasts for generations.

Did you know?

Its flowers can reach 25 cm in length and open during a single night; the intense fragrance attracts nocturnal pollinators such as hawk moths and bats.

Light

Full sun — at least 6 hours of direct light. South-facing window or sunny outdoors.

Water

Water when the substrate is completely dry. In summer every 1-2 weeks, let it rest in winter (every 3-4 weeks or less).

Substrate

Mineral substrate with high drainage: pumice, akadama and a little peat. We ship it ready in its substrate — no repotting needed for 12-18 months.

Temperature

Ideal between 18 and 28 °C. Tolerates down to 5 °C in winter if the substrate is dry. Protect from frost.
